Karnataka Assembly Elections 2023 newest replace: Incumbent Chief Minister Basavaraj Bommai is up towards Congress’ challenger Yasir Ahmed Khan Pathan in Shiggaon. After three hours of counting, CM Bommai has gained a major lead over Khan with over 20,000 extra votes.
Basavaraj Bommai has 44,182 or 59.4 % of the entire votes counted until now. Pathan Yasir Ahmed Khan of Congress is second with 23,011 or 30.94 % of complete votes counted. JD(S) candidate Shashidhar Yeligar is third with 5,537 votes.
While Bommai appears more likely to win the Shiggaon seat for the BJP, Congress has crossed the midway mark as per early tendencies shared by Election Commission (EC). Congress is forward on 116 out of the 224 seats, indicating a easy majority. BJP is main on 78 seats whereas JD(S) is in entrance on 24 seats. 5 seats are going to ‘Others’.
Voting for the Karnataka Assembly Elections was performed on May 10. Counting of votes started at 8 am on Saturday, May 13.
